首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

购物车项目未按逻辑更新

是指在一个电子商务网站或应用中,购物车功能没有按照预期的逻辑进行更新。购物车是用户在网站或应用中选择商品后暂存的地方,用户可以在购物车中查看已选商品、修改数量、删除商品等操作。购物车的更新逻辑包括添加商品到购物车、修改购物车中商品的数量或属性、删除购物车中的商品等。

购物车项目未按逻辑更新可能导致以下问题:

  1. 添加商品到购物车时,可能出现商品未成功添加或添加重复的情况。
  2. 修改购物车中商品的数量或属性时,可能无法正确更新购物车中的商品信息。
  3. 删除购物车中的商品时,可能无法正确删除或删除错误的商品。

为解决购物车项目未按逻辑更新的问题,可以采取以下措施:

  1. 检查购物车功能的代码逻辑,确保添加、修改和删除商品的操作正确无误。
  2. 检查购物车功能的数据库设计,确保购物车数据与商品数据的关联正确,并且能够正确更新和删除购物车中的商品。
  3. 进行全面的功能测试和回归测试,确保购物车功能在各种情况下都能按照预期进行更新。
  4. 引入日志和监控系统,及时发现和解决购物车功能的问题。
  5. 可以考虑使用腾讯云的云原生产品,如云原生数据库TencentDB、云原生存储COS等,来支持购物车功能的数据存储和管理。
  6. 可以考虑使用腾讯云的云服务器CVM来部署购物车项目,确保项目的稳定性和可靠性。

购物车项目未按逻辑更新的解决方案需要根据具体的项目情况进行调整和优化,以上提供的建议仅供参考。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PHP+MYSQL购物车逻辑推理

link=mysqli_connect('localhost','root','','test44'); //然后是字符集 mysqli_set_charset($link,'utf8'); //然后是添加购物车操作...//当购物车有物品并且点击购物车的时候就执行 switch($act) { case 'addCart': //添加购物车的id,看看是哪一条物品(编号) $sql="select * from...}else { $row['count']=1; $_SESSION['cart'][$row['id']]=$row; } exit("alert('加入购物车成功...> 我这人有一个毛病,就是喜欢核心,别跟我提垃圾,我只讲核心: case 'addCart': //添加购物车的id,看看是哪一条物品(编号) $sql="select * from shop_goods...>alert('加入购物车成功'); location.href='gw1.php'; "); 然后是加入购物车弹出框后返回到gw1,为什么,因为要想看购物车自己能点击看

1K20
  • 商城项目-已登录购物车

    4.已登录购物车 接下来,我们完成已登录购物车。 在刚才的未登录购物车编写时,我们已经预留好了编写代码的位置,逻辑也基本一致。...4.1.添加登录校验 购物车系统只负责登录状态的购物车处理,因此需要添加登录校验,我们通过JWT鉴权即可实现。...首先不同用户应该有独立的购物车,因此购物车应该以用户的作为key来存储,Value是用户的所有购物车信息。这样看来基本的k-v结构就可以了。...但是,我们对购物车中的商品进行增、删、改操作,基本都需要根据商品id进行判断,为了方便后期处理,我们的购物车也应该是k-v结构,key是商品id,value才是这个商品的购物车信息。...4.4.查询购物车 4.4.1.页面发起请求 购物车页面:cart.html ?

    91620

    商城项目-未登录购物车

    3.未登录购物车 3.1.准备 3.1.1购物车的数据结构 首先分析一下未登录购物车的数据结构。 我们看下页面展示需要什么数据: ?...3.2.添加购物车 3.2.1.点击事件 我们看下商品详情页: ? 现在点击加入购物车会跳转到购物车成功页面。 不过我们不这么做,我们绑定点击事件,然后实现添加购物车功能。 ?...= carts.find(c=>c.skuId===this.sku.id); // 2、判断是否存在 if (cart) { // 3、存在更新数量...3.3.2.查询购物车 页面加载时,就应该去查询购物车。...3.8.1.选中一个 我们给商品前面的复选框与selected绑定,并且指定其值为当前购物车商品: ? 3.8.2.初始化全选 我们在加载完成购物车查询后,初始化全选: ?

    2.4K20

    商城项目-购物车功能分析

    2.购物车功能分析 2.1.需求 需求描述: 用户可以在登录状态下将商品添加到购物车 放入数据库 放入redis(采用) 用户可以在未登录状态下将商品添加到购物车 放入localstorage 用户可以使用购物车一起结算下单...用户可以查询自己的购物车 用户可以在购物车中修改购买商品的数量。...用户可以在购物车中删除商品。 在购物车中展示商品优惠信息 提示购物车商品价格变化 2.2.流程图 ? 这幅图主要描述了两个功能:新增商品到购物车、查询购物车。...新增商品: 判断是否登录 是:则添加商品到后台Redis中 否:则添加商品到本地的Localstorage 无论哪种新增,完成后都需要查询购物车列表: 判断是否登录 否:直接查询localstorage

    1.9K10

    GitHub 更新更新 timeline & 相似项目推荐

    一大早在微信群里,听说 GitHub 更新了,打开电脑一看果然是更新了。首页的动态发生了一些变化: 这一下子,能看到的东西比以前更少了。每天要涨那么多 star 的我,有点纠结。...与此同时,开始为您推荐相似项目了。...依我的猜测:目前的算法,应该是基于项目的 Tag 来推荐的 因为 GitHub 目前能简单地从一个 Repo 获取的信息太少,只有: README,这意味着需要使用 NLP 来处理,然后提取 tag,成本太高...项目采用的语言,显示在项目下面的那一部分 开源作者自己写的 tag,这部分是最简单采用的,直接计算即可。 反正总不至于,采用基于 star 数和 follow 数推荐。...相似文章推荐:GitHub 更新 License 界面,让你对 License 一目了然 欢迎在 GitHub 上关注我:https://github.com/phodal 哈哈

    1.5K60

    SAP MM库存历史库存表更新逻辑

    和MBWEH为例 在表MBEW中,按照物料+工厂记录物料在工厂下的数量和金额; 在表MBWEH中,记录历史库存,按照物料+工厂+月份记录物料特定月份在工厂下的数量和金额; 表MBEW和MBEWH记录的逻辑说明...物料MBEW为当前库存信息,因此每次库存变动时,都会更新表MBEW。...下文通过一个案例解释表MBEWH的逻辑说明: 某公司2011.12.1SAP项目上线, 物料A在某工厂期初库存为500个,金额为5000 物料B在某工厂期初库存为600个,金额为6000 因此期初库存初始化时...当物料A在1月份发生第一次库存移动时,此时系统更新表MBEWH,更新结果为上个月的库存数量和金额,具体而言,在本例中,表MBEWH的信息增加记录如下 物料A 月份201012 数量500个金额5000元...当物料A在1月份再次发生货物移动时,由于已经在表MBEWH记录了上个月的库存信息,因此不再更新表MBEWH 而物料B在1月份未发生任何货物,因此不会更新表MBEWH。

    51020

    新经资讯项目业务逻辑梳理

    + MySQL 进行数据存储 3、使用第三方扩展 (1)云通信 (2)七牛云 (三)功能模块分类 1、新闻模块 2、用户模块 3、后台管理模块 (四)项目目录说明 1、项目根目录 说明 /info 项目应用核心目录.../logs 项目日志目录 config.py 项目配置文件--保存session信息、调试模式、密钥等 manage.py 项目启动文件 requirements.txt     项目依赖文件 2、项目.../info目录 说明 /libs 项目用到的资源库--第三方扩展(云通信) /modules 项目模块--所有的蓝图对象和视图函数 /static 项目静态文件夹 /template 项目模板文件夹 /...说明 /admin/ 项目admin模块的静态文件,css/html/js等 /news/ 项目admin模块的静态文件,css/html/js等 favicon.ico 项目logo 5、项目/info...        comment.like_count -= 1 8、将数据提交到数据库中 db.session.commit() 9、返回结果给ajax 个人中心模块 基于iframe进行实现,子页面的数据更新之后需要同步主页面相关联数据

    88630
    领券